About
The Yeti Tribe Gathering: Alternate Route is a difficult 14-mile mountain biking loop located on the north side of Telluride, near Mountain Village. The trail reaches a peak elevation of 10,501 feet and typically takes riders about five hours to complete. The route begins at Lawson Hill, utilizing the Galloping Goose trail before connecting to Remine Creek Trail. Riders climb via Aldasoro Trail and Penelope's Cruise, traversing the west side of Deep Creek Trail #418. The path ascends to its highest point in the high country before descending through Eider Creek Trail #417 and Mill Creek Road to the Valley Floor Trail. The loop returns to the starting point at Lawson Hill, which serves as the Tribe Gathering headquarters. Parking is available at the trailhead, and the route is pet-friendly. The typical riding season extends from April through October, contingent on snowmelt and weather conditions. The terrain features steep inclines and technical sections that require advanced riding skills, classifying the route as difficult. The trail is situated in a backcountry setting within Telluride's box canyon.
